Cybersecurity Career Path FAQ
Yes. Cybersecurity consistently ranks among the best careers for job security, salary, and growth. With 4.8 million unfilled positions globally and average salaries above $100,000, the field offers exceptional opportunity. However, AI is now transforming which roles survive — entry-level positions like SOC Analyst Tier 1 (AIJRI score: 5.4/100) are being automated, while AI Security Engineer (79.3/100) and CISO (83.0/100) are growing in demand.
Start by choosing a specialisation (use the career planner above), then follow a structured path: learn IT fundamentals, earn your first certification (CompTIA Security+ is the most widely recommended starting point), build hands-on experience through virtual labs, and demonstrate your skills through projects and a professional portfolio. The fastest path from zero to employed is 6-12 months with guided training, mentorship, and practical experience.
A cybersecurity bootcamp is an intensive, short-duration training program (days to months) that rapidly builds specific skills or prepares you for certifications. They cost $8,000-$15,000 and offer focused learning with networking opportunities. However, they have a lower success rate than hybrid programs because they lack ongoing mentorship, practical work experience, and career support. For most career changers, a comprehensive hybrid program with mentorship delivers better outcomes.
The highest-paying cybersecurity roles are CISO ($165,000-$490,000+), Enterprise Security Architect ($156,000-$260,000+), AI Security Engineer ($130,000-$220,000+), Cloud Security Architect ($150,000-$240,000+), and Senior Penetration Tester ($130,000-$200,000+). These roles require 5-10+ years of experience and advanced certifications like CISSP, OSCP, or CCSP.
AI is already replacing some cybersecurity roles — SOC Analyst Tier 1 (score: 5.4/100), Junior Penetration Tester (6.4/100), and Vulnerability Scanner Operator (2.7/100) are being actively displaced. But AI is also creating new roles and making senior professionals more productive. The key is choosing a career path where AI augments your work rather than replaces it. Roles with AIJRI scores above 50 (GREEN zone) are considered AI-resistant for 5+ years.
